Body Contouring Fat Reduction : Is Cryolipolysis Right With You?
Considering options to reduce unwanted fat without invasive surgery? Cryolipolysis has become a significant solution, offering a gentle approach to body contouring. It works by chilling and removing fat cells, which are then gradually processed by the body. While Cryolipolysis isn’t a weight loss , it's appropriate for individuals who to target specific, stubborn regions of fat that don't responded to diet and exercise. This best candidates typically have a few pinchable fat deposits and are generally close to their ideal physique. Still, it's important to understand your goals and physical history with a qualified professional to ensure establishing if this is the suitable choice for your situation.

Freeze Away Fat: Understanding Fat Freezing Technology
Fat reduction , also known as cryolipolysis, is a gentle treatment gaining recognition for sculpting. This cutting-edge technology works on stubborn fat cells beneath the surface by freezing them to a controlled temperature . This freezes the cells, causing them to experience apoptosis, or cellular self-destruction . Over several months , the body gradually eliminates these damaged tissues , resulting in a slight reduction in fat thickness in the targeted area. It’s important to note that this process is isn't a alternative for weight loss but rather a tool for enhancing body shape .

Body Sculpting Alternatives: A Deep Dive into Non-Surgical Fat Reduction
Seeking this sculpted physique excluding invasive surgery? Many body contouring alternatives offer noticeable non-surgical fat reduction . These procedures utilize cutting-edge technologies to address stubborn fat deposits and improve body definition . Instead of surgical procedures, consider the following options:
- Radiofrequency: This process heats the skin to melt fat and tone skin.
- Cryolipolysis (CoolSculpting): This procedure reduces the temperature of fat tissue , leading to their gradual elimination by the body.
- Ultrasound Cavitation: Focused ultrasound waves implode fat walls, releasing fat that can be processed by the body.
- Laser Lipolysis: Light energy penetrates fat tissues to liquefy fat.
While these approaches generally provide fewer risks than surgery, it is crucial to discuss expectations and potential effects with a qualified practitioner . In addition , consistent habits regarding diet and exercise remain vital for lasting changes.
